## Break-Glass: PixHoard Image Cache

New folks: if the PixHoard image cache leaks memory and OOMs the Renner nodes, don't wait for approvals. Restart via the break-glass account, file an incident, and notify the cache owner. Access is audited. The break-glass account unlocks with the recovery passphrase below.

recovery phrase for kagaf-yajof: fraax-quenwyn-lamion

# Service Accounts: String Extraction

The `extract-i18n` script pulls translatable strings from all Bramblewick repos and pushes them to the Glossa service. It runs under the `i18n-extractor` service account. Do not run it under your personal account; Glossa rate-limits individual users aggressively. The account has write access to the staging catalog only. Set the token in your shell before invoking the script. The current staging token is below.

API key for kahap-kafog: zpat15_6qzxZ7YR8aDwjmp

The waveform preview job in the Tidepool pipeline fails intermittently when the renderer can't allocate the offscreen canvas on the smaller CI runners. Retrying usually works; the real fix is pinning the job to the large pool, which Soren did on the feature branch. If you see garbled previews in artifacts, compare against the golden set before approving. The last known-good run is referenced by the token below.

build token for tajeg-bajep: htk14_409ba9df6b8acb